Production Operative- Blandford area| up to £26k per annum DOE | Overtime Available

Are you looking for a hands-on role with a great work-life balance? This is a fantastic opportunity to start or develop your career in an industrial/manufacturing environment with full training provided. If you have a keen interest in Industrial roles and enjoy working in a methodical / process driven role, then this could be a great opportunity for you! The most important attribute is the ability to show a dedicated attitude and a hunger to learn.

Due to the company’s location, owning your own transport is essential for this role!

As a Production Operative, your responsibilities will include:

  • Previous experience in machining, assembly, or a related field.
  • A keen eagerness to learn and thrive in a dynamic production setting.
  • Working with hand or power tools
  • Excellent attention to detail, reliable and punctual.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team
  • Own Transport

As a Production Operative, you’ll benefit from:

  • Training to gain new skills
  • Working 4 days per week (no weekend work)
  • Guaranteed weekly hours
  • Overtime availability
  • Free on-site parking
